Archi2OWL 插件介绍:将ArchiMate模型转换为OWL/XML格式

5星 · 超过95%的资源 需积分: 38 7 下载量 123 浏览量 更新于2024-10-31 收藏 2MB ZIP 举报
资源摘要信息: "Archi2OWL 是一个专门用于 ArhiMate 建模工具的插件,其核心功能是从 Archi 创建的模型中生成 OWL/XML 文件。这个插件能够帮助用户将 ArchiMate 模型转换成标准的语义网格式,即 OWL(Web Ontology Language)格式,这是一种用于定义和实例化 Web 上的本体的语言。通过使用 Archi2OWL 插件,企业架构师和开发者能够更方便地在不同系统或平台间共享和交换架构模型信息,同时借助 OWL 的强大语义表达能力,进行更丰富的语义推理和验证。" 详细知识点如下: 1. ArchiMate 建模工具介绍: ArchiMate 是一种用于企业架构领域的建模语言,它提供了一套标准化的符号集和规则来创建和描述企业的架构蓝图。Archi 是一款流行的开源 ArchiMate 建模工具,它支持在图形界面中绘制 ArchiMate 模型,并提供了丰富的功能来帮助用户进行架构设计。 2. Archi2OWL 插件功能: Archi2OWL 插件是为 ArchiMate 建模工具专门设计的,它允许用户将 ArchiMate 模型导出为 OWL/XML 格式。这种格式遵循了 W3C 推荐的 Web 本体语言 OWL,使得模型信息不仅可以在 Archi 环境中使用,还可以在语义网环境中被读取和处理。 3. OWL/XML 文件格式: OWL 是一种用于表示本体的建模语言,它使得信息能够被机器处理和理解。OWL/XML 是 OWL 的一种具体格式表示,它使用 XML 语法来描述本体结构,确保了跨平台的兼容性和可扩展性。OWL 本体可以用来构建本体库,支持复杂的查询和推理,有助于实现知识共享和重用。 4. 插件的使用和安装: 插件的安装通常涉及下载相应的压缩包,如"archi2owl-master",然后将其解压并导入到 Archi 工具中。安装后,用户可以通过 Archi 的插件管理器启用 Archi2OWL 插件。安装文档通常会提供详细的步骤,包括如何下载插件、解压、导入以及在 Archi 中激活插件等。 5. 特色功能介绍: - 按层生成元素:Archi2OWL 允许用户根据 ArchiMate 模型的架构层(业务层、应用层、技术层)来选择性地生成 OWL/XML 文件,这有助于用户根据需要导出特定层次的架构信息。 - 通过视点生成元素:在 Archi 中,视点(Viewpoints)是用于对模型进行特定视图展示的一种机制。Archi2OWL 支持通过视点来导出模型的某一部分,这样用户可以根据特定的架构关注点来生成 OWL/XML 文件。 6. 应用场景和优势: Archi2OWL 插件在多个场景下具有实际应用价值,例如在企业架构管理、IT 系统集成、知识管理等方面。通过将模型转换为 OWL/XML 格式,用户可以实现架构信息的标准化和语义化,从而加强自动化处理、提高模型的互操作性和重用性。此外,利用 OWL 的语义功能,还能够执行更复杂的查询和逻辑推理任务。 7. 技术栈参考: - 插件开发语言:Java 是用于开发 Archi2OWL 插件的主要编程语言,因为它在跨平台应用开发中具备广泛的兼容性和稳定性。 - 知识表示语言:OWL 是用于知识表达和共享的国际标准语言,因此 Archi2OWL 插件的开发与 OWL 密切相关。 - 建模语言:ArchiMate 作为企业架构的建模语言,为 Archi2OWL 插件提供了底层的架构模型内容。 8. 维护和更新: 针对 Archi2OWL 插件的维护和更新工作通常由其开发者社区负责。用户可以关注插件的官方资源获取最新的更新信息、错误修复以及可能的功能增强。用户教程和文档通常会提供关于如何使用最新版本插件的具体指导,确保用户能够顺利地使用插件并享受其带来的便利性。